Requirements

This is advanced professional and supervisory work providing protective services to older adults who are victims or alleged victims of abuse, neglect, exploitation, or abandonment.

Work includes conducting complex investigations; assessing medical, social, psychological, financial, and environmental needs; developing and overseeing service plans; and coordinating specialized services for high-risk or complex cases.


An employee in this classification serves as a lead worker for protective services, ensuring compliance with applicable statutes, regulations, policies, and procedures.

Responsibilities include implementing protective interventions, recommending court action when appropriate --including guardianships and involuntary commitments --and ensuring accurate and timely documentation.

Work also involves coordinating services with internal and external agencies, providing consultation to professional staff, and assisting older adults in accessing needed resources.

Work is performed with considerable independence and is reviewed by an administrative supervisor through conferences, reports, and evaluation of outcomes.

Additional duties to include:

  • Conduct and oversee complex investigations of alleged abuse, neglect, exploitation, or abandonment
  • Provide advanced protective services and case management to older adults with high-risk needs
  • Develop, implement, and monitor protective service plans to reduce or eliminate risk
  • Interpret and apply protective services laws, regulations, policies, and procedures
  • Recommend and coordinate court interventions and testify in legal proceedings
  • Serve as a liaison with social service agencies, healthcare providers, courts, and community organizations
  • Provide consultation and guidance to professional staff
  • Perform supervisory duties and review casework for quality and compliance
  • Perform related work as required

Qualifications

QUALIFICATIONS

Minimum Experience and Training Requirements:

  • One year as an Aging Care Manager 2 or Aging Program Assessor; or
  • One and one-half years of professional human services, law enforcement, or nursing experience; and a bachelor's degree in social sciences, behavioral sciences, human services, or a closely related field; or
  • An equivalent combination of experience and training which includes six months of professional human services, law enforcement, or nursing experience.
